Checking wiring

Check the signal cables between engine control module (ECM) terminals 57 and 27 and transmission control module (TCM) terminals 14 and 27. Check for a short-circuit to ground according to Short-circuit to ground, permanent faults . Check for a short-circuit to supply voltage according to Short-circuit to supply voltage. Permanent faults . Check for a short-circuit to each other and for open-circuits according to Open-circuit, permanent faults . Remedy if necessary.

If no problem is found in above troubleshooting, try changing Transmission control module (TCM).
